Evangelicals in US and other nations will hold mass events to 'thank the Jewish people,' Jerusalem Knesset Caucus told
Yaakov Lappin
A leading Evangelical US pastor has announced plans to hold a "night to honor Israel" in every major American city as part of an Evangelical political campaign.
Pastor John Hagee, a Christian leader from Texas, was given an award by the Knesset Christian Allies Caucus during a ceremony jointly held with the World Jewish Congress Monday night, to "honor our Christian allies."
Addressing the conference by a satellite-linked screen, Hagee delivered an emphatic speech, declaring: "It's time for us Christians in America, from coast to coast, to speak up for Israel."
He added that his organization aimed to hold "every congressman and senator accountable for their position on Israel."
"It's important for Christians to reach out to the Jewish people. For the first time in the history of America, the spiritual leaders of America are looking up rabbis and saying: 'We want to thank you,'" Hagee declared.
The pastor announced his plans for "a night to honor Israel in every major American city," adding: "Why is this happening?"
